We would like to share that “Searchnaukari.com” is not associated/ part of Naukri.com (Info Edge (India) Limited) and this call was not made from Naukri.com or any of our associates.
Please refrain from taking calls from this agency / person as they might be misusing Naukri’s name and credibility.
We’ve received such complaints from other jobseekers as well in the past and on the basis of our findings we advise you to be wary of such emails and do not volunteer information on:
• Credit card numbers or bank details over phone or email
• Call back phone number
• Monetary transactions, money-transfers, or payment for job applications, conducting interviews, or any other such employment/recruitment related benefits
• Contact details for a guaranteed job or money to process visa for emigration
We advise you to exercise extreme caution before acting on any such fraudulent emails/calls and always check with the actual recruiter before paying for interview, offer letter, etc.
